Understanding the Role of Sensing in Collaborative Robots

Collaborative robots, or cobots, are designed to work alongside human workers, enhancing productivity and safety. Advanced sensing technologies are at the heart of these robots, enabling them to perceive their environment and interact effectively. These sensors can detect objects, measure distances, and even interpret human intentions, making cobots more adaptable and safer to work with.

# Key Sensing Technologies

1. Laser Scanning and LiDAR

- Innovation: Recent advancements in LiDAR (Light Detection and Ranging) technology have made it more compact and cost-effective, allowing cobots to map their environment in real-time with high precision.

- Future Developments: There is ongoing research to integrate LiDAR with other sensing technologies, such as machine learning, to improve the cobots' ability to understand and navigate complex environments.

2. Force and Torque Sensors

- Innovation: Modern force and torque sensors are becoming more sensitive and integrated into the cobot's design. This allows for more precise and controlled interactions with humans and other objects.

- Future Developments: Future innovations might include self-calibrating sensors that can adapt to different materials and conditions, enhancing safety and efficiency.

3. Camera-Based Vision Systems

- Innovation: High-resolution cameras and advanced image processing algorithms are becoming more accessible, making vision systems more robust and reliable.

- Future Developments: The integration of AI and machine learning in vision systems is expected to significantly improve cobots' ability to recognize and respond to their surroundings, leading to more intuitive and human-like interactions.

The Impact on Industry and Beyond

The advancements in cobot sensing technologies are reshaping industries and creating new opportunities. From manufacturing to healthcare, the applications of these technologies are vast and growing.

# Manufacturing

In manufacturing, cobots with advanced sensing capabilities can perform a wide range of tasks, from precise assembly to material handling. These robots can adapt to changing production lines and work alongside humans, improving efficiency and reducing errors.

# Healthcare

In healthcare, cobots equipped with advanced vision and force sensors can assist in surgeries, patient care, and even drug dispensing. These robots can provide a level of precision and consistency that is difficult for human workers to achieve, leading to better patient outcomes.

# Retail and Logistics

In retail and logistics, cobots can enhance supply chain management by handling inventory, sorting packages, and even assisting customers. The integration of sensing technologies will make these robots more effective and efficient, reducing labor costs and improving service quality.

Future Trends and Developments

Looking ahead, the future of cobot sensing technologies is bright. Here are some key trends and developments to watch:

1. Integration with AI and Machine Learning

- As AI and machine learning continue to advance, they will play a crucial role in enhancing cobot sensing capabilities. These technologies will allow cobots to learn from their environment and adapt their behavior accordingly, making them more autonomous and responsive.

2. Enhanced Safety and Compliance

- Safety will remain a top priority in the development of cobot sensing technologies. Innovations in this area will focus on ensuring that cobots can safely interact with humans and other robots, adhering to strict safety standards and regulations.
